Legislative Update
House Bill 870 as amended
by the Senate has been defeated and has died
in the House of Representatives.
This
bill was amended by the Senate to include
language to removed many state law enforcement officers and other
state employees out from under the State Personnel Board making them
"AT WILL" employees.
This is only one of
several bills created and passed by the Senate to accomplish an "AT
WILL" status of state employees during this legislative session.

Mississippi State Senate
2008 Regular Session YEAS AND NAYS On H. B. No. 870. On motion of Senator Brown, the rules were suspended, the bill considered engrossed, read the third time and, the yeas and nays being taken, it passed as amended, title standing as stated, by the following vote: Yeas--Albritton, Brown, Burton, Carmichael, Chassaniol, Clarke, Davis D. (1st), Dickerson, Fillingane, Flowers, Gordon, Hewes, Hopson, Hudson, Hyde-Smith, Jackson G. (15th), Jackson S. (32nd), King, Kirby, Lee P. (35th), McDaniel, Mettetal, Michel, Moffatt, Nunnelee, Ward, Watson, Yancey. Total--28. Nays--Baria, Blount, Browning, Bryan, Butler, Davis V. (36th), Dawkins, Frazier, Gollott, Harden, Horhn, Jackson R. (11th), Jordan, Montgomery, Powell, Simmons, Stone, Tollison, Turner. Total--19. Absent and those not voting--Dearing, Jones, Lee E. (47th), Walls, Wilemon. Total--5.
